Way back in the day (when Herb was the Line Developer) and I started my spreadsheet project, he asked me to "minimize verbatim content".  I'm on the threshold of version 5.0 of my spreadsheet, and I'd like to have it reviewed for just that.  To whom should I submit it for review?

Briefly, I've added life module and skill field "blocks" to reference sheets at the back so they can just be copied and pasted into the main sheet.  The blocks have none of the pre-requisites, flavor text, or rules for repeating modules; just Attribute/Trait/Skill names and XP values in the next column over, with a further asterisk to remind a player to specify a sub-skill or make a choice in the column after that.  I added some of my homebrewed stuff and marked those with asterisks in the title cell (e.g., "*Command and Staff College").

If the answer is no, no problem.  All this data entry on my part will eventually feed my retirement project of making an AToW character generator in the style of Solaris Skunk Werks (which will require me to learn Java first).

Hi Daryk. We really can't review or comment on something like that. I understand what you're asking, and in a utopia it'd be no big deal, but I really can't review something unofficial and confirm if it's infringing or not. The earlier advice seems solid. Refrain from trademarks or copying text, and so on.
